Warning Signs You Need Odor Removal After Water Damage

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age and musty odors can lead to bigger problems down the line. In fact, mold and mildew growth can spread throughout your home, causing structural damage and putting your family’s health at risk.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ore that musty smell in your basement or crawlspace. It’s a sign that water has been seeping in, causing damage to your home’s structure and potentially creating a health hazard.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ls are not just a cosmetic issue, they’re a sign of a more serious problem. Water has likely seeped into the walls, causing damage to the drywall and potentially leading to mold growth.

Unpleasant Odors in Your Home

Unpleasant odors in your home can be a sign of water damage or a leaky pipe. Don’t ignore the smell, it could be a sign of a bigger problem.

Dampness or Mildew in Your Attic or Crawl Space

Dampness or mildew in your attic or crawl space is a sign that water has been seeping in, creating an ideal environment for mold growth.

Water Damage on Your Furniture or Belongings

Water damage on your furniture or belongings is not just a cosmetic issue, it’s a sign that water has been seeping in, causing damage to the underlying structure.

Odor Removal After Water Damage Cost in Tonka Bay, MN

The cost of odor removal after water damage in Tonka Bay, MN,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. In general, you can expect to pay between $500 and $2,500 for a small to medium-sized job, with prices increasing for larger areas or more extensive dam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Small area odor removal (less than 100 sqft) $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Moderate area odor removal (100-500 sqft) $1,000 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Large area odor removal (over 500 sqft) $2,500 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ions, specialized equipment needed
Black mold or mildew removal $1,500 – $3,000 Severity of mold or mildew growth, size of affected area, specialized equipment needed

Q: How do I prevent water damage in the future?

A: Preventing water damage in the future is easier than you think. Regularly inspect your home for signs of water damage, such as water stains or musty smells. Fix any leaks or water issues quickly, and consider installing a sump pump or dehumidifier in your home to reduce the risk of water damage.
